MongoDB $type 操作符
《MongoDB $type 操作符》要点: 《MongoDB $type 操作符》是否对您有启发,欢迎查看更多与《MongoDB $type 操作符》相关教程,学精学透。编程之家PHP学院为您提供精彩教程。 描写 我们将继续讨论MongoDB中条件操作符 $type. $type操作符是基于BSON类型来检索集合中匹配的数据类型,并返回成果. MongoDB 中可以使用的类型如下表所示:
我们使用的数据库名称为"runoob" 我们的集合名称为"col",以下为我们插入的数据. 简单的聚拢"col": >db.col.insert({ title: 'PHP 教程', description: 'PHP 是一种创立动态交互性站点的强有力的服务器端脚本语言.', by: '菜鸟教程', url: 'http://www.runoob.com', tags: ['php'], likes: 200}) >db.col.insert({title: 'Java 教程', description: 'Java 是由Sun Microsystems公司于1995年5月推出的高级法式设计语言.', tags: ['java'], likes: 150}) >db.col.insert({title: 'MongoDB 教程', description: 'MongoDB 是一个 Nosql 数据库', tags: ['mongodb'], likes: 100}) 使用find()命令查看数据: > db.col.find(){ "_id" : ObjectId("56066542ade2f21f36b0313a"),"title" : "PHP 教程","description" : "PHP 是一种创建动态交互性站点的强有力的服务器端脚本语言.","by" : "菜鸟教程","url" : "http://www.runoob.com","tags" : [ "php" ],"likes" : 200 }{ "_id" : ObjectId("56066549ade2f21f36b0313b"),"title" : "Java 教程","description" : "Java 是由Sun Microsystems公司于1995年5月推出的高级法式设计语言.","tags" : [ "java" ],"likes" : 150 }{ "_id" : ObjectId("5606654fade2f21f36b0313c"),"title" : "MongoDB 教程","description" : "MongoDB 是一个 Nosql 数据库","tags" : [ "mongodb" ],"likes" : 100 } MongoDB 操作符 - $type 实例 如果想获取 "col" 聚拢中 title 为 String 的数据,你可以使用以下命令: db.col.find({"title" : {$type : 2}}) 输出成果为: { "_id" : ObjectId("56066542ade2f21f36b0313a"),"likes" : 100 } 如您还有不明确的可以在下面与我留言或是与我探讨QQ群308855039,我们一起飞! (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|